diff options
author | Lars Wirzenius <liw@liw.fi> | 2022-04-19 04:53:35 +0000 |
---|---|---|
committer | Lars Wirzenius <liw@liw.fi> | 2022-04-19 04:53:35 +0000 |
commit | 8882409f31ddb4d77cb94dd6c57f27af1b3310d5 (patch) | |
tree | 62bb67504c47747f8ce202f4eb4121bb3d051223 /src/cipher.rs | |
parent | 8da3f80d296dc1891159fe4fdc1787cecd9730d0 (diff) | |
parent | 18c0f4afab29e17c050208234becbfb5e2973746 (diff) | |
download | obnam2-8882409f31ddb4d77cb94dd6c57f27af1b3310d5.tar.gz |
Merge branch 'liw/checksum-types-try2' into 'main'
add support for migrating to new checksum types
Closes #203
See merge request obnam/obnam!228
Diffstat (limited to 'src/cipher.rs')
-rw-r--r-- | src/cipher.rs |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/cipher.rs b/src/cipher.rs index ee7fb8f..7bd2e84 100644 --- a/src/cipher.rs +++ b/src/cipher.rs @@ -191,15 +191,15 @@ impl Nonce { #[cfg(test)] mod test { - use crate::checksummer::Checksum; use crate::chunk::DataChunk; use crate::chunkmeta::ChunkMeta; use crate::cipher::{CipherEngine, CipherError, CHUNK_V1, NONCE_SIZE}; + use crate::label::Label; use crate::passwords::Passwords; #[test] fn metadata_as_aad() { - let sum = Checksum::sha256_from_str_unchecked("dummy-checksum"); + let sum = Label::sha256(b"dummy data"); let meta = ChunkMeta::new(&sum); let meta_as_aad = meta.to_json_vec(); let chunk = DataChunk::new("hello".as_bytes().to_vec(), meta); @@ -212,7 +212,7 @@ mod test { #[test] fn round_trip() { - let sum = Checksum::sha256_from_str_unchecked("dummy-checksum"); + let sum = Label::sha256(b"dummy data"); let meta = ChunkMeta::new(&sum); let chunk = DataChunk::new("hello".as_bytes().to_vec(), meta); let pass = Passwords::new("secret"); |